随着信息技术的发展,数据库已成为数据管理和应用的重要工具。关系数据库是目前最流行的一种数据库类型,它把数据存储在多个相关的表中,并通过表之间的关联定义数据之间的关系。在关系数据库设计中,规范化理论是一种非常重要的理论,它具有对数据库设计的指导意义。本文从多个角度分析了规范化理论在关系数据库设计中的重要性。
规范化是一种将数据库设计的过程分解成一系列的步骤,以消除冗余数据和不一致数据的过程。规范化是以消除冗余、提高数据质量和增强数据结构的连贯性为目的的一种数据库设计方法。规范化理论的主要目标是通过设计技术避免多次中数据的冗余存储而造成的数据异常。通过规范化可以把数据划分成多个表,从而减少数据的重复性存储,节省数据库的空间,也可以避免数据中的不一致性,提高数据的准确性和完整性。
规范化理论还与数据库的性能息息相关。当一张表过于庞大时,查询和操作速度会变得缓慢,执行效率较低。通过规范化把一个大表分解成多个小表,可以提高查询和操作速度,并且支持数据库设计的扩展性。
此外,规范化理论还可以保证数据库的安全性。如果一张表存放了多种不同类型的数据,那么他们之间没有严格的归属关系,基于表原则的权限管理是不能对这些数据进行分类访问的。因此,安全性管理会变得更加困难。如果通过规范化将数据划分成多个表,每个表处理特定类型的数据,那么就可以更好地控制访问权限,提高数据库的安全性。
规范化理论对于关系数据库设计具有重要的指导意义。规范化可以帮助设计者更好地理解和规划数据库的逻辑结构,减少数据冗余和数据不一致性,提高查询和操作效率,并加强数据库的安全性。在设计关系数据库时,可以通过规范化理论优化数据结构,使其具有更好的可维护性和扩展性。